When a common “belly ache” becomes a regular weekly event, it could mean a serious gut imbalance that can have far reaching consequences for the entire health of your body. If you’re experiencing frequent stomach pain, don’t chalk it up to having a “sensitive” stomach. Seek out care to avoid compromising your long-term health.

Some examples of previously undiagnosed digestive issues that require medical attention are as follows: Crohn’s Disease, Irritable Bowel Syndrome, Irritable Bowel Disease, pathogens and parasites growing in the gut, Small Intestinal Bacterial Overgrowth (SIBO) and “leaky gut syndrome”. Symptoms of these conditions, along with many other issues, can include: constipation, diarrhea, bloating, abdominal pain, acid reflux, anxiety and neurological issues, skin issues and new food allergies.

The stomach plays many crucial roles in protecting the overall well-being of our bodies, starting with the intake and absorption of nutrients and water. However, few people actually realize that a healthy gut plays a huge part in maintaining the proper functions of your immune system and your brain. Recent medical breakthroughs have shown that the balance of friendly gut microbes that live in your digestive systems correlate with optimized performance in your entire body. The good gut “bugs” are your first line of defense against harmful viruses and bacteria. They also safe-guard proper communication from your brain to body, not only for proper digestion, but in the regulation of mood and managing stress levels.
